What is the "World of Separation"?
Hello Solarpunks, I'm back for a new season! This one will be centered around the 'story of separation', a key concept in the work of Charles Eisenstein. In this episode I explore the concept and my understanding of it to lay the groundwork for this season. Also, if you want to watch this episode, SolarPunk Today is now on YouTube!
